121 Roosevelt Avenue, Pawtucket, RI 02860
The Pawtucket police department is a full service, full time police department operating 24/7, 365 days/year. The department has a compliment of over 150 sworn police officers and approximately 50 civilian support personnel.

123 Valley Road, Middletown, RI 02842
The Middletown Police Department is a full-service police agency, which provides law enforcement services 24 hours a day, seven days a week. Patrol coverage is provided through the use of two platoons that work 12 hours shifts. Each platoon is comprised of two squads that provided relief for each other. The town is divided into three patrol districts.

575 Smithfield Road, Woonsocket, RI 02895
The North Smithfield Police Department is a full service department that includes: Uniform Patrol Unit, Investigative Services Unit, Traffic Enforcement, Crime Scene Investigations, Accident Reconstruction, and a Prosecution Unit as well as providing community, youth, and elderly services.
